Summary

Senate Resolution 59 commends the Brookhaven Academy 'Lady Cougars' Girls Basketball Team and their coach, Ron Kessler, for their remarkable achievement in winning the MAIS 5A Championship in 2023. The resolution celebrates their triumph in the championship game against Leake Academy, where the Lady Cougars secured a victory with a final score of 42-36. The resolution highlights the team's impressive season, characterized by a strong record of 39 wins and 3 losses, showcasing their growth in confidence and skill throughout the year. Senator Barrett introduced this resolution as a means to honor the dedication and efforts of the team and coaching staff.
